Thousands of devotees of the Nirankari sect gathered here as spiritual leader Baba Hardev Singh, who died in Canada last Friday, was cremated with full honours at the national capital's Nigambodh Ghat on Wednesday.
Followers of the Nirankari sect, including many from abroad, participated in the leader's Antim Yatra (last journey) that began from Nirankari Ground at Burari in north Delhi in the morning and culminated at Nigambodh Ghat.
The last rites took place at the CNG Crematorium of Nigambodh Ghat at noon.
Mata Savinder Kaur, the wife of Baba Hardev Singh, was anointed the head of the Nirankari Sect that was founded in 1929 and has more than 10 million followers all over the world. Kaur is the fifth head of the sect.
As per a communique released by the Sect, followers from the US, Canada, England, Australia, New Zealand, the Netherlands, and Germany, among others, flew down to Delhi to pay their last respects to Baba Hardev Singh.
